Great Skip-the-Line Experience at the Vatican
Booked a skip-the-line tour for the Vatican Museums and Sistine Chapel and had a great experience.
The guide's office was easy to find, and our guide escorted us directly to Queue 1, making the entry process straightforward and efficient.
The directions were easy to follow, and there are digital maps located throughout the museums to help visitors navigate the exhibits.
The Sistine Chapel visit is relatively quick, and visitors should be aware that photography is not permitted inside. Despite the brief visit, seeing Michelangelo's masterpiece in person is a memorable experience.
Overall, this was well-organized way to visit the Vatican Museums and Sistine Chapel all while skipping the 2 hour long wait.

Absolutely Worth It
Even in early May — before true peak summer crowds — the standard entry line appeared to be at least two hours long. We arrived at our scheduled time, met the guides, and entered through the designated access line within about five minutes.
This is exactly why priority or timed-entry access at Vatican Museums has such high value, especially once peak season begins.
